Our Story
White Canvas Community is a women-centred arts initiative dedicated to creating spaces where creativity becomes a pathway to connection, reflection, and belonging. Through thoughtfully designed workshops, gatherings, and exhibitions, we bring women together to share creative experiences in ways that feel welcoming, supportive, and meaningful.
This community was created in response to a growing need for spaces where women can gather, spaces that encourage expression, conversation, and shared presence. In a time when many experience isolation, transition, or disconnect, creative practice can offer something grounding and restorative.
White Canvas Community is built on the belief that art is not only about outcome or skill level, but about the experience of creating together.
What We Do
We design inclusive workshops and community art gatherings that:
- Welcome women from all creative backgrounds and experience levels
- Foster connection through hands on artistic experience
- Provide space for reflection, dialog, and mutual support
- Offer opportunities for emerging and established female artists to showcase their work and lead workshops
